Summary Concept art for the Infinity hangar.
Type Concept art
Game Halo 4
Artist Nicolas Bouvier
Source https://sparth.tumblr.com/post/42949460599/while-working-on-this-environment-piece-for-halo
Source caption While working on this environment piece for Halo 4, i suddenly thought it would have been fun to add a spaceship of my design in there. i had a spaceship with the same perspective, added it on the layer, tweaked lights and shadows and tada. i kept it aside, just for the fun. initial concept also imagined by Jihoon Kim.
